Welcome to Crooked Creek ...

Crooked Creek is located in Tioga County<1>.

While we don't have a date for the founding of Crooked Creek, you might consider that their post office opened in 1829.

A typical abbreviation for Crooked Creek: Crooked Crk. (or less commonly used: Crooked Ck. or Crooked Cr.)

Crooked Creek is 1,120 feet [341 m] above sea level.<2>.

Time Zone: Crooked Creek lies in the Eastern Time Zone (EST/EDT) and observes daylight saving time

Adding Crooked Creek to Our Gazetteer ...

We originally found mention of Crooked Creek in both the FIPS-55 and the GNIS. For more information, see the FIPS and GNIS Codes sections on our Miscellaneous Page.

From our notes, the earliest published mention we've found (so far) for Crooked Creek was in the document titled List of Post Offices from Cameron Blevins and Richard Helbock.<4>

From that list, the Crooked Creek post office opened in 1829. The Crooked Creek post office closed in 1974.
